About the organisation

Organisation Name : Justice Connect

In the face of rising levels of unmet legal need, Justice Connect designs and delivers high impact interventions to increase access to legal support and progress social justice.

Justice Connect’s Access Program is a multidisciplinary team of in-house legal, data, project, and service design expertise. We collaborate to increase access to legal assistance and progress social justice by responding quickly to a wide range of legal problems with a particular focus on disaster response, financial rights and employment law problems. We have expertise in dealing with issues that have escalated to court proceedings with a long history of running court-based services across a range of jurisdictions. 

Our legal services use a range of approaches including specialist advice, Pro Bono referrals (leveraging our network of over 10,000 Pro Bono lawyers) and online resources to help people experiencing legal problems. We also operate weekly Pro Bono clinics for help seekers involved in litigation in Victorian courts, Federal courts and VCAT. 

Our strategy commits us to identifying ways to scale legal help with digital solutions, including our in-house developed digital platform, Justice Connect Answers (JCA). We seek to identify and respond quickly to emerging legal need in the community. In all our work, we centre client experience and our commitment to impact.

About the role

In this role, you’ll work to:

  • Build the capability and capacity of the Pro Bono membership.
  • Work with the Justice Connect’s Leadership to enhance our relationships with Pro Bono members. 
  • Support the Access Program’s engagement with key stakeholder relationships to build Justice Connect’s reach.

A week in this role

If you were here last week, you would have:

  • Supported discussions between a member firm and a Justice Connect program to identify a new opportunity for Pro Bono Engagement.
  • Met with Justice Connect’s organisational leadership team to discuss insights and trends in Pro Bono member firm engagement.
  • Collaborated with Data Insights and MEL leads to monitor and evaluate Pro Bono member firm engagement activities across Justice Connect’s Programs and develop new visualisations to support nuanced and data-led discussions.
  • Participated in a brainstorm session with a group of multi-disciplinary staff from across the organisation as we develop a work plan for joint funding for Pro Bono Engagement and innovation work.
  • Met with the Access Program leadership team to review service and engagement data and staff insights with a focus on identifying growth opportunities in our relationships with Pro Bono member firms and our services.
  • Onboarded a new Pro Bono member firm and inducted them on our Programs, Services and Pro Bono Portal
